Obverse description Central field depicts the Osnabrück civic arms — a spoked wheel of six spokes with crosslet ends, enclosed within a plain circle and surrounded by an ornamental scrollwork border. A beaded inner ring separates the central device from the outer legend. The circular Latin legend reads STADT. OSNABRVGK., with the date appearing at the conclusion of the inscription. The overall design reflects the typical civic heraldic style of late 16th- to 17th-century North German municipal coinage.
